Dayananda Sagar Business School accepts valid scores from national-level exams such as CAT, XAT, MAT, CMAT, NMAT, ATMA, KMAT, or its own entrance test. These scores are used in shortlisting process. Strong academic performance is also considered.

For admission in Dayananda Sagar Business School MBA programme, submit an online application followed by shortlisting based on academic background and entrance exam scores. Candidates are further evaluated through a micro presentation and personal interview. Final selection is made on overall merit.

Indeed, GIBS Business School accepts scores from => all of the major national-level entrance tests for PGDM admissions; CAT, MAT, CMAT, XAT, ATMA, and GMAT. These are considered during shortlisting candidates and are combined with; i.e., academic qualifications, work experience, etc., along with an interview, for selection. Therefore, GIBS has a comprehensive and fair means of selecting students.
